Settlements for truck accidents typically will cover both economic and non-economic damages. The following factors can help determine the value of your claim:
Medical bills
A serious accident with a truck can result in catastrophic injuries that will leave you with an extended recovery process. Your medical bills will soon increase and put a strain on your finances. The good thing is that you might be able to recover the cost of these expenses. An experienced attorney can assist you in filing a comprehensive claim that covers the total value of your loss.
Medical bills - You should make sure to allocate a substantial portion of your claim to cover your medical treatment, which includes long-term care. This will include prescription medication, hospital visits, tests, and procedures. Also, you should cover copays, deductibles, and transportation costs to and away from appointments.
You could be entitled to compensation for the time you have missed at work because of your injuries. This could be a crucial element of a successful semi truck accident claim.
Pain and suffering: In addition to your physical injuries and financial losses, you are entitled to compensation for the emotional stress caused by the accident. This can include anxiety, stress, depression, and loss of enjoyment.

Damages to your vehicle Your vehicle was damaged in the crash, and you may be entitled to compensation for repairs or replacement. It is essential to have your vehicle assessed by a professional as quickly as you can.

Vehicle damage
The injuries and damages associated caused by truck accidents are usually significantly more severe than the injuries and damages of normal passenger vehicle accidents. The larger size and weight semi-trucks makes them more likely to cause damage and injury when they collide with smaller vehicles. Additionally trucking companies and drivers are required to have more insurance coverage than standard car insurers. This often includes liability coverage that exceeds $1 million.
The total amount paid to victims of a semi truck accident may be higher than the compensation awarded to victims of an ordinary auto collision. This is because there are various kinds of damages which can be claimed. They include both economic and noneconomic damages.
Economic damages may include medical expenses as well as lost wages and property damage caused by the accident. All of these are considered to be the direct result of your accident, and could be claimed as part of your claim.
